明经CAD社区

 找回密码
 注册

QQ登录

只需一步,快速开始

搜索
查看: 2095|回复: 0

换热器布管的算法

[复制链接]
发表于 2009-6-23 23:14:00 | 显示全部楼层 |阅读模式
序号数量(nn)nn*22.62117362.04216339.41317362.04416339.41515316.78616339.41715316.78812248.9913271.531012248.91111226.271210203.65139181.0214467.88

这是换热器不管的排版数据,程序如下
  1. Sub ls1()
  2.   Dim App As AcadApplication
  3.   Set App = ConnectCad
  4.   Dim tempArr, tempArray()
  5.   tempArr = Sheet1.Range("c2:c15")
  6.   nn = UBound(tempArr)
  7.   ReDim tempArray(nn)
  8.   For ii = 0 To nn - 1
  9.     tempArray(ii) = tempArr(ii + 1, 1)
  10.   Next ii
  11.   For ii = 0 To nn - 1
  12.     If Abs(tempArray(ii) - tempArray(ii + 1)) = 1 Then
  13.       Sheet1.Cells(ii + 2, 8) = (tempArray(ii) - 1) * 32 / Sqr(2)
  14.     Else
  15.       Sheet1.Cells(ii + 2, 8) = (tempArray(ii) - 1) * 32 / Sqr(2)
  16.       Sheet1.Cells(ii + 2, 9) = (tempArray(ii + 1) - 1) * 32 / Sqr(2)
  17.     End If
  18.   Next ii
  19. End Sub

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?注册

x
您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|CAD论坛|CAD教程|CAD下载|联系我们|关于明经|明经通道 ( 粤ICP备05003914号 )  
©2000-2023 明经通道 版权所有 本站代码,在未取得本站及作者授权的情况下,不得用于商业用途

GMT+8, 2024-11-24 06:23 , Processed in 0.173006 second(s), 28 queries , Gzip On.

Powered by Discuz! X3.4

Copyright © 2001-2021, Tencent Cloud.

快速回复 返回顶部 返回列表